Solid Foundation by David Katz
FOREWORD BY JACQUELINE CROOKS Solid Foundation is the definitive history of Jamaica's holy music: reggae in all its forms, from the earliest ska and rock steady pioneers to the dancehall and reggae revival stars of the twenty-first century. Woven together into an engrossing narrative, this is an extensive history charting the progression and development of the music, with all the glorious highlights and the controversies and feuds in between. First published in 2003 and including interviews with over 200 of the genre's key artists, Solid Foundation has been revised and updated with abundant new material and an introduction by award-nominated novelist, Jacqueline Crooks, reissued as part of White Rabbit's Deep Cuts series. DAVID KATZ has written about the sounds and culture of Jamaica since 1984. His work has appeared in the Guardian, Newsweek, Mojo, Q, Wax Poetics, and The Wire, and in various music books. He has produced documentaries for radio, contributed to documentaries and feature films, and remains active as a vinyl DJ. Originally from San Francisco, he currently lives in London.
